The **Japanese Sacura Anthias** is a unique and seldom-seen species in home aquariums. Found in the deep waters near Japan, these fish display a striking reddish-pink body with white accents. Males are typically more vibrant than females.
Reaching up to 5 inches in length, **Japanese Sacura Anthias** require a minimum tank size of 125 gallons. They are semi-aggressive and generally coexist well with other fish, corals, and invertebrates, making them ideal for reef aquariums. It's advisable to keep either all females or one male with several females to prevent male aggression.
These active swimmers prefer open spaces but can be shy, disliking intense lighting common in reef tanks. Providing hiding spots with live rock is beneficial for the **Japanese Sacura Anthias**.
As carnivores, they thrive on a diet rich in meaty foods such as mysis and brine shrimp, along with high-quality flake, pellet, and frozen foods. Feeding multiple small meals daily is recommended for their well-being.
